Product Description

Amazon.co.uk

Nominated for the Mercury Prize, (which it deserved to win--but hey, that's competitions for you) Modern Day Jazz Stories is the album that first saw Courtney Pine incorporate sampling into his music, including DJ Pogo as part of his small group. Linking up with Giles Peterson's Talkin Loud label, the resulting sparks burned bebop into hip-hop, saxophone solos with drum & bass beats. It is still, however, very much a jazz album, but one like all the best jazz before it which draws in influences from elsewhere in the music world. Standout tracks include the beautiful "The 37th Chamber" (the title of which is bizarrely taken from a kung fu film) and "I've Known Rivers". The latter, released as a single, and a minor hit for Pine, features the husky vocals of Cassandra Wilson, who is also to be heard on a wonderful cover of Billie Holiday's "Don't Explain". Modern Day Jazz Stories: it does exactly what it says on the cover. --Phil Brett

5.0 out of 5 stars Fantastically sexy album 17 Mar 2000
By A Customer
Format:Audio CD
I was first introduced to Courtney Pine by an ex boyfriend, and what an album to be seduced by. I was immediatly smitten by Courtney's saxophone and the way he combines it with many musical influences from around the world. To hear and see him playing this album live in Camden's Jazz Cafe was unworldly. What can I say except truely fantastic.
